Background: No systematic review has focused on conceptual models underpinning advance care planning for patients with advanced cancer, and the mechanisms of action in relation to the intended outcomes. Aim: To appraise conceptual models and develop a logic model of advance care planning for advanced cancer patients, examining the components, processes, theoretical underpinning, mechanisms of action and linkage with intended outcomes. Design: A systematic review of randomised controlled trials was conducted, and was prospectively registered on PROSPERO. Narrative synthesis was used for data analysis. Data sources: The data sources were MEDLINE, CINAHL, PsycINFO, EMBASE, CENTRAL, PROSPERO, CareSearch, and OpenGrey with reference chaining and hand-searching from inception to 31 March 2017, including all randomised controlled trials with advance care planning for cancer patients in the last 12 months of life. Cochrane quality assessment tool was used for quality appraisal. Results: Nine randomised controlled trials were included, with only four articulated conceptual models. Mechanisms through which advance care planning improved outcomes comprised (1) increasing patients’ knowledge of end-of-life care, (2) strengthening patients’ autonomous motivation, (3) building patients’ competence to undertake end-of-life discussions and (4) enhancing shared decision-making in a trustful relationship. Samples were largely highly educated Caucasian. Conclusion: The use of conceptual models underpinning the development of advance care planning is uncommon. When used, they identify the individual behavioural change. Strengthening patients’ motivation and competence in participating advance care planning discussions are key mechanisms of change. Understanding cultural feasibility of the logic model for different educational levels and ethnicities in non-Western countries should be a research priority.

IntroductionAdvance care planning (ACP) is a key component of high-quality end-of-life care but is underused. Interventions based on models of behaviour change may fill an important gap in available programmes to increase ACP engagement. Such interventions are designed for broad outreach and flexibility in delivery. The purpose of the Sharing and Talking about My Preferences study is to examine the efficacy of three behaviour change approaches to increasing ACP engagement through two related randomised controlled trials being conducted in different settings (Veterans Affairs (VA) medical centre and community).Methods and analysisEligible participants are 55 years or older. Participants in the community are being recruited in person in primary care and specialty outpatient practices and senior living sites, and participants in the VA are recruited by telephone. In the community, randomisation is at the level of the practice or site, with all persons at a given practice/site receiving either computer-tailored feedback with a behaviour stage-matched brochure (computer-tailored intervention (CTI)) or usual care. At the VA, randomisation is at the level of the participant and is stratified by the number of ACP behaviours completed at baseline. Participants are randomised to one of four groups: CTI, motivational interviewing, motivational enhancement therapy or usual care. The primary outcome is completion of four key ACP behaviours: identification of a surrogate decision maker, communication about goals, completing advance directives and ensuring documents are in the medical record. Analysis will be conducted using mixed effects models, taking into account the clustered randomisation for the community study.Ethics and randomisationThe studies have been approved by the appropriate Institutional Review Boards and are being overseen by a Safety Monitoring Committee. The results of these studies will be disseminated to academic audiences and leadership in in the community and VA sites.Trial registration numbersNCT03137459andNCT03103828.

ObjectiveAdvance care planning (ACP) is widely advocated to contribute to better outcomes for patients suffering from heart failure. But clinicians appear hesitant to engage with ACP. Our aim was to identify interventions with the greatest potential to engage clinicians with ACP in heart failure.MethodsA systematic review and meta-analysis. We searched CINAHL, Cochrane Central Register of Controlled Trials, Database of Systematic Reviews, Embase, ERIC, Ovid MEDLINE, Science Citation Index and PsycINFO for randomised controlled trials (RCTs) from inception to January 2018. Three reviewers independently extracted data, assessed risk of bias (Cochrane risk of bias tool), the quality of evidence (GRADE) and intervention synergy according to Template for Intervention Description and Replication. ORs were calculated for pooled effects.ResultsOf 14 175 articles screened, we assessed the full text of 131 studies. 13 RCTs including 3709 participants met all of the inclusion criteria. The intervention categories of patient-mediated interventions (OR 5.23; 95% CI 2.36 to 11.61), reminder systems (OR 3.65; 95% CI 1.47 to 9.04) and educational meetings (OR 2.35; 95% CI 1.29 to 4.26) demonstrated a favourable effect to engage clinicians with the completion of ACP.ConclusionThe review provides evidence from 13 published RCTs and suggests that interventions that involve patients to change clinical practice, reminder systems and educational meetings have the greatest effect in improving the implementation of ACP in heart failure.

Abstract Background Palliative care trials have higher rates of attrition. The MORECare guidance recommends applying classifications of attrition to report attrition to help interpret trial results. The guidance separates attrition into three categories: attrition due to death, illness or at random. The aim of our study is to apply the MORECare classifications on reported attrition rates in trials. Methods A systematic review was conducted and attrition classifications retrospectively applied. Four databases, EMBASE; Medline, CINHAL and PsychINFO, were searched for randomised controlled trials of palliative care populations from 01.01.2010 to 08.10.2016. This systematic review is part of a larger review looking at recruitment to randomised controlled trials in palliative care, from January 1990 to early October 2016. We ran random-effect models with and without moderators and descriptive statistics to calculate rates of missing data. Results One hundred nineteen trials showed a total attrition of 29% (95% CI 28 to 30%). We applied the MORECare classifications of attrition to the 91 papers that contained sufficient information. The main reason for attrition was attrition due to death with a weighted mean of 31.6% (SD 27.4) of attrition cases. Attrition due to illness was cited as the reason for 17.6% (SD 24.5) of participants. In 50.8% (SD 26.5) of cases, the attrition was at random. We did not observe significant differences in missing data between total attrition in non-cancer patients (26%; 95% CI 18–34%) and cancer patients (24%; 95% CI 20–29%). There was significantly more missing data in outpatients (29%; 95% CI 22–36%) than inpatients (16%; 95% CI 10–23%). We noted increased attrition in trials with longer durations. Conclusion Reporting the cause of attrition is useful in helping to understand trial results. Prospective reporting using the MORECare classifications should improve our understanding of future trials.

Introduction Preliminary studies show that device assisted intravesical therapies appear more effective than passive diffusion intravesical therapy for the treatment of non-muscle invasive bladder cancer (NMIBC) in specific settings, and phase III studies are now being conducted. Consequently, we have undertaken a non-systematic review with the objective of describing the scientific basis and mechanisms of action of electromotive drug administration (EMDA) and chemohyperthermia (CHT). Methods PubMed, ClinicalTrials.gov and the Cochrane Library were searched to source evidence for this non-systematic review. Randomised controlled trials, systematic reviews and meta-analyses were evaluated. Publications regarding the scientific basis and mechanisms of action of EMDA and CHT were identified, as well as clinical studies to date. Results EMDA takes advantage of three phenomena: iontophoresis, electro-osmosis and electroporation. It has been found to reduce recurrence rates in NMIBC patients and has been proposed as an addition or alternative to bacillus Calmette–Guérin (BCG) therapy in the treatment of high risk NMIBC. CHT improves the efficacy of mitomycin C by three mechanisms: tumour cell cytotoxicity, altered tumour blood flow and localised immune responses. Fewer studies have been conducted with CHT than with EMDA but they have demonstrated utility for increasing disease-free survival, especially in patients who have previously failed BCG therapy. Conclusions It is anticipated that EMDA and CHT will play important roles in the management of NMIBC in the future. Techniques of delivery should be standardised, and there is a need for more randomised controlled trials to evaluate the benefits of the treatments alongside quality of life and cost-effectiveness.
